Summary

The Fleet Transportation Supervisor will provide leadership and guidance to Perdue Transportation's Private Fleet Associates in Prince George, VA including Professional Drivers and Planners.   The Transportation Supervisor is responsible for the management and administration of Perdue Transportation's operations to deliver product to customers safely and on time.    

Day shift schedule.  Perdue Transportation operates 24/7, this position requires evening and weekend accessibility via phone.

Principal and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Oversee daily dispatch operations, ensuring we meet and strive to exceed customer expectations and service goals.
  • Oversee dispatcher and administrative associates.
  • Oversee fleet drivers. 
  • Responsible for cost, people, and on time service.
  • Responsible daily, weekly, and monthly KPI & Cost reports.
  • Responsible for driver safety program and compliance including: training, safety compliance and accident investigation.
  • Work rotational weekends.
  • Support strategic direction of the department and company.
  • Other duties as assigned.
